The tutorial discusses the ethmoid bone, a singular porous bone in the skull's mid-facial region. It details the bone's structure, including the perpendicular plate, ethmoid labyrinths, and cribriform plate. The ethmoid bone forms parts of the nasal cavity and orbit, and connects with 15 other skull bones. The cribriform plate allows olfactory nerve passage, and the ethmoid bone's central location is crucial for its connections.
